Pelvic floor muscle trainer
By adopting an open-ring or U-shaped elastic connecting part that is integrally formed with the support arm or detachably connected, the problems of complex production and high cost of existing pelvic floor muscle trainers are solved, achieving low-cost production and convenient use.

AI Technical Summary
The existing double-leg clamping pelvic floor muscle trainer has a complex torsion spring structure that is time-consuming, labor-intensive, and has high production costs.
The elastic connecting part with an open ring or U-shaped structure is integrally formed with the support arm or can be detachably connected. The elastic deformation of the connecting part provides training resistance. The support arm has a hollow part to increase heat dissipation and cleanliness.
It simplifies the production process, reduces production costs, facilitates parts replacement and transportation, and improves ease of use and hygiene.

TECHNICAL FIELD
[0001] The utility model relates to the technical field of body-building exercise equipment, especially to a pelvic floor muscle trainer. BACKGROUND
[0002] With the progress of the times, people pay more and more attention to health problems. In recent years, the popularity of female pelvic floor dysfunction is getting higher and higher. Among the non-surgical treatment methods for treating female pelvic floor dysfunction, pelvic floor muscle training is a more recognized means. The existing pelvic floor muscle trainers are generally divided into trainers placed in the female human body and double-leg clamping type trainers. The double-leg clamping type pelvic floor muscle trainer can improve the contraction ability of the pelvic floor muscles, enhance the tension and contraction force of the pelvic floor muscles, improve the supporting ability and endurance of the pelvic floor muscles, and solve the problem of relieving the pelvic floor muscles.
[0003] The double-leg clamping type trainer on the market is mainly formed by two hinged clamping arms, and combines torsional springs and other elastic elements to form resistance to achieve the purpose of training. The use of torsional springs and other elastic elements makes the trainer complex to assemble, time-consuming and laborious, and high in production cost. SUMMARY
[0004] The utility model provides a pelvic floor muscle trainer in view of the above problems.
[0005] The technical scheme adopted by the utility model is as follows:
[0006] The application provides a pelvic floor muscle trainer, which comprises two support arms and a connecting part arranged between the two support arms.
[0007] The connecting part is an open ring structure or a U-shaped structure.
[0008] The two support arms are respectively arranged towards the open side of the connecting part away from the connecting part.
[0009] The connecting part is elastic, so that when the two support arms are respectively subjected to stress towards the side of the other support arm, the connecting part is extruded and deformed, and when the stress is removed, the connecting part returns to the natural state.
[0010] In actual use, the connecting part will form a counterforce when resisting stress deformation. The user can achieve the training purpose by applying a force greater than the counterforce of the connecting part to the support arm. Compared with the existing pelvic floor muscle training device with a torsional spring structure, the pelvic floor muscle trainer provided by the application is simple in structure, convenient to use, and does not need too many parts and manual assembly during production, which can greatly reduce the production cost.
[0011] Further, the support arm and the connecting part are integrally formed.
[0012] The support arm and the connecting part are integrally formed, which can reduce the types of production molds and further reduce the production cost.
[0013] Further, the connecting part is formed with two first connecting ends at the opening, and two second connecting ends are respectively formed on the two support arms, which are used to cooperate with the first connecting ends of the connecting part to connect the two support arms with the connecting part.
[0014] Further, the first connecting end is formed with a convex rib, and the second connecting end is formed with a concave accommodating groove, or the first connecting end is formed with a concave accommodating groove, and the second connecting end is formed with a convex rib.
[0015] The concave accommodating groove is sleeved on the convex rib, so that the connecting part and the support arm are detachably connected.
[0016] The detachable connection of the connecting part and the support arm facilitates replacement. When the support arm or the connecting part is damaged, the damaged part can be replaced, which is convenient for cost saving. When different training resistance values are needed, the connecting part can be detached and replaced with a connecting part with a different resistance value. The resistance value of the connecting part is determined by the thickness and material of the connecting part, which can be selected and customized according to actual needs or cost requirements.
[0017] Further, a convex point is formed on the outer side wall of the convex rib, and a concave point is formed on the inner side wall of the concave accommodating groove, or a concave point is formed on the outer side wall of the convex rib, and a convex point is formed on the inner side wall of the concave accommodating groove.
[0018] When the concave accommodating groove is sleeved on the convex rib, the convex point and the concave point cooperate to prevent the concave accommodating groove from sliding off the convex rib.
[0019] Further, it further includes a latch, a first hole is formed on the convex rib, and a second hole is formed on the body wall of the concave accommodating groove. When the concave accommodating groove is sleeved on the convex rib, the latch passes through the first hole and the second hole in sequence, so that the connecting part and the support arm are relatively fixed.
[0020] The detachable connection of the connecting part and the two support arms in a split design can facilitate the transportation of the pelvic floor muscle trainer and the selection of different production materials.
[0021] Further, the pelvic floor muscle trainer further includes a transition part, which is arranged between the support arm and the connecting part, and the transition part is an arc structure for smooth transition of the support arm and the connecting part.
[0022] The transition part can transition force and improve service life.
[0023] Further, the transition portion is integrally formed with the support arm, or the transition portion is integrally formed with the connecting portion, or the transition portion, the support arm and the connecting portion are integrally formed.
[0024] Further, the support arm is formed with a hollow portion for reducing the contact area of the support arm with the user's body and providing a heat dissipation channel.
[0025] During actual exercise, the user is prone to generate heat and sweat. The hollow portion reduces the contact area of the thigh with the support arm, increases the heat dissipation surface, reduces sweating, and also facilitates the cleaning and sanitary state of the training equipment.
[0026] In addition, in addition to providing a heat dissipation channel, the overall material is also reduced, further reducing the production cost.
[0027] Further, the hollow portion is a first through hole arranged at the middle position of the support arm.
[0028] Or, the hollow portion is a plurality of second through holes uniformly arranged along the support arm.
[0029] Or, the hollow portion is a first through hole arranged at the middle position of the support arm and a plurality of second through holes arranged along the periphery of the first through hole, and the hole diameter of the second through hole is smaller than that of the first through hole.
[0030] Further, the support arm is a concave support arm, and the concave support arm is used to fit the leg type of the user to prevent slipping and facilitate force application.
[0031] The beneficial effects of the utility model are:
[0032] (1) The two support arms of the pelvic floor muscle training device are connected through the elastic connecting portion, which is simple in structure, convenient to use, does not need too many parts and manual assembly during production, and can greatly reduce the production cost.
[0033] (2) The support arm and the connecting portion are integrally formed or are separately connected, the integral forming can reduce the types of production molds and further reduce the production cost, and the detachable connection of the split type facilitates replacement: when the support arm or the connecting portion is damaged, the damaged part can be replaced by disassembly, which is convenient for cost saving; when different training resistance values are needed, the connecting portion can be disassembled and replaced with a connecting portion with a different resistance value.
[0034] (3) The hollow portion arranged on the support arm for reducing the contact area of the thigh with the support arm can increase the heat dissipation surface, reduce sweating, and also facilitate the cleaning and sanitary state of the training equipment. BRIEF DESCRIPTION OF DRAWINGS

[0041] The present application will be described in detail below with reference to the drawings.
[0042] Embodiment 1
[0043] As shown in Figure 1 and Figure 2 , the present application provides a pelvic floor muscle trainer, which comprises two support arms 10 and a connecting part 20 arranged between the two support arms 10.
[0044] The connecting part 20 is of an open ring type structure.
[0045] The two support arms 10 are respectively arranged towards the side away from the opening of the connecting part 20.
[0046] The connecting part 20 is elastic, so that when the two support arms 10 respectively receive stress towards the side of the other support arm, the connecting part 20 is extruded and deformed, and when the stress is removed, the connecting part 20 returns to the natural state.
[0047] The connecting part 20 is made of plastic, and in addition to the open structure, the elastic deformation and recovery of the opening of the connecting part 20 are realized.
[0048] In actual use, the deformation of the connecting part 20 against stress will form a counterforce, and the user can achieve the training purpose by applying a force greater than the counterforce of the connecting part 20 to the support arm 10. Compared with the existing pelvic floor muscle training device with a torsional spring structure, the pelvic floor muscle trainer provided by the present application is simple in structure, convenient to use, and does not need too many parts and manual assembly during production, which can greatly reduce the production cost.
[0049] In actual use, the material of the plastic connecting portion 20 can be spring or plastic: PE, PP, PC, PF, EP, ABS, PA or PMMA. However, the material of the connecting portion 20 is not limited to spring or the above-mentioned plastics. The connecting portion 20 is elastic because it is designed to have an open ring structure or a U-shaped structure. For a certain type of plastic material, the elasticity, toughness and rigidity thereof can be changed by polymerization control and composite modification to meet the required standards of customers. In the selection of the material of the connecting portion, the application only provides a possible implementation scheme, i.e., plastic material, and does not require that only a certain type of plastic can be implemented.
[0050] In other embodiments, the connecting portion 20 can also have an open U-shaped structure.
[0051] In other embodiments, the support arm 10 can also be plastic, including but not limited to the following plastics: PE, PP, PC, PF, EP, ABS, PA or PMMA.
[0052] In this embodiment, the connecting portion 20 is formed with two first connecting ends 210 at the opening, and the two support arms 10 are respectively formed with second connecting ends 110 for cooperating with the first connecting ends 210 of the connecting portion 20, so that the two support arms 10 are respectively connected to the connecting portion 20.
[0053] The separate design of the connecting portion 20 and the two support arms 10 facilitates transportation and selection of different production materials.
[0054] In this embodiment, the first connecting end 210 is formed with a convex rib, and the second connecting end 110 is formed with a concave accommodating groove, which is sleeved on the convex rib, so that the connecting portion 20 and the support arm 10 are detachably connected.
[0055] The detachable connection of the connecting portion 20 and the support arm 10 facilitates replacement. When the support arm 10 or the connecting portion 20 is damaged, the damaged part can be replaced, which saves cost. When different training resistance values are required, the connecting portion 20 can be detached and replaced with a connecting portion 20 having a different resistance value.
[0056] In other embodiments, the first connecting end 210 can be formed with a concave accommodating groove, and the second connecting end 110 can be formed with a convex rib.
[0057] In this embodiment, the outer side wall of the convex rib is formed with a convex point, and the inner side wall of the concave accommodating groove is formed with a concave point. When the concave accommodating groove is sleeved on the convex rib, the convex point cooperates with the concave point to prevent the concave accommodating groove from sliding off the convex rib.
[0058] In other embodiments, the outer side wall of the convex rib can be provided with concave points, and the inner side wall of the concave receiving groove can be provided with convex points.
[0059] In the present embodiment, the latch 40 is further included, the convex rib is provided with a first hole, and the body wall of the concave receiving groove is provided with a second hole. When the concave receiving groove is sleeved on the convex rib, the latch 40 passes through the first hole and the second hole, so that the connecting part 20 and the support arm 10 are relatively fixed.
[0060] In the present embodiment, the pelvic floor muscle trainer further includes a transition part 30, which is arranged between the support arm 10 and the connecting part 20, and the transition part 30 is an arc structure for smooth transition with the support arm 10 and the connecting part 20.
[0061] The transition part 30 can transition force and improve service life.
[0062] In the present embodiment, the transition part 30 is integrally formed with the support arm 10.
[0063] In the present embodiment, the second connecting end 110 is arranged on the transition part 30.
[0064] In other embodiments, the transition part 30 can also be integrally formed with the connecting part 20, and the first connecting end 210 is arranged on the transition part 30.
[0065] In the present embodiment, the support arm 10 is provided with a hollow part 120, which is used to reduce the contact area of the support arm 10 with the user's body and provide a heat dissipation channel.
[0066] During actual exercise, the user is prone to generate heat and sweat. The hollow part 120 can reduce the contact area of the thigh with the support arm 10, increase the heat dissipation surface, reduce sweating, and also facilitate the cleaning and sanitary state of the training equipment.
[0067] In the present embodiment, the hollow part 120 is a first through hole 121, which is arranged at a middle position of the support arm 10.
[0068] In other embodiments, the hollow part 120 can also be a plurality of second through holes arranged uniformly along the support arm 10.
[0069] In the present embodiment, the support arm 10 is a concave support arm, and the concave support arm 10 is used to fit the leg shape of the user to prevent slipping and facilitate force application.
[0070] The specific use method of the pelvic floor muscle trainer provided in the present application includes:
[0071] Place the pelvic floor muscle trainer on the inside of the user's open legs, with the opening of the connecting part 20 facing away from the pelvic floor muscles (i.e., towards the soles of the feet, or away from the body, facing forward). Simultaneously, place both legs against the support arm 10, bring the legs together, and squeeze them towards the center. The legs engage the pelvic floor muscles, and the support arm 10 applies pressure to the opening of the connecting part 20, causing deformation at the opening (i.e., the opening gradually changes from an open state to a closed or near-closed state; it is not a complete compression of the connecting part 20). The squeezing action ends when the legs are brought together. When the leg and pelvic floor muscle engagement is released, the connecting part 20 returns to its natural state (i.e., the opening gradually changes from a closed or near-closed state to an open state). With each deformation of the connecting part 20, the legs repeatedly engage the pelvic floor muscles, thus exercising them.
[0072] In actual use, the arms can also be used instead of the legs to apply pressure to the connecting part 20, so as to achieve a one-stop exercise for the shoulders, arms and back (the pelvic floor muscle trainer is placed behind the back) or shoulders, arms and chest (the pelvic floor muscle trainer is placed in front of the chest).
[0073] Example 2
[0074] like Figure 3 As shown, the difference between this embodiment and embodiment 1 is that in this embodiment, the support arm 10 and the connecting part 20 are integrally formed; or, the transition part 30, the support arm 10 and the connecting part 20 are integrally formed. For ease of production, the transition part 30, the support arm 10 and the connecting part 20 are all plastics, including but not limited to the following plastics: PE, PP, PC, PF, EP, ABS, PA or PMMA.
[0075] The integral molding of the support arm 10 and the connecting part 20 can reduce the types of production molds and further reduce production costs.
[0076] When molding in one piece, all plastics can be selected for injection molding, which is simple and has a low production cost.
[0077] Example 3
[0078] like Figure 4 As shown, the difference between this embodiment and embodiment 1 is that in this embodiment, the hollow part 120 is a first through hole 121 provided in the middle position on the support arm 10 and a plurality of second through holes 122 provided around the first through hole 121. The diameter of the second through holes 122 is smaller than the diameter of the first through hole 121.
